Snowy owl (Bubo scandiacus) head. This bird of prey is found throughout the Arctic. Unlike many other owls, the snowy owl is diurnal, hunting during the day. Its habitat is tundra and scrub, where it feeds mainly on lemmings, although it also hunts other prey. Snowy owls may reach a length of over 60 centimetres, with a wingspan of 150 centimetres. | |
